引言
在生物医学领域,基因研究已经成为了解释人类健康和疾病的关键。随着基因组测序技术的飞速发展,我们对遗传信息的理解日益深入。基因协同评分(Gene Co-expression Analysis)作为一种新兴的基因分析方法,在揭示基因间相互作用和功能上发挥着重要作用。本文将深入探讨基因协同评分的原理、应用及其在精准医疗中的潜力。
基因协同评分的原理
1. 基因表达数据的收集
基因协同评分的第一步是收集大量的基因表达数据。这些数据通常来自于高通量测序技术,如RNA测序(RNA-Seq)和微阵列分析。
# 假设我们使用RNA-Seq技术获取了某基因组的表达数据
expression_data = {
'gene1': [0.5, 0.7, 0.8, 0.9],
'gene2': [0.3, 0.6, 0.7, 0.8],
'gene3': [0.2, 0.5, 0.6, 0.7]
}
2. 基因表达相关性分析
在获得基因表达数据后,下一步是分析基因之间的表达相关性。这可以通过计算基因表达矩阵中的相关系数来完成。
import numpy as np
# 计算基因表达矩阵的相关系数
correlation_matrix = np.corrcoef(list(expression_data.values()))
3. 基因协同模块的识别
通过聚类分析,可以将高度相关的基因分为一组,形成所谓的基因协同模块。这些模块通常代表了特定的生物学过程或功能。
from sklearn.cluster import KMeans
# 使用KMeans聚类算法识别基因协同模块
kmeans = KMeans(n_clusters=2)
clusters = kmeans.fit_predict(list(expression_data.values()))
基因协同评分的应用
1. 遗传疾病的诊断
基因协同评分可以帮助识别与遗传疾病相关的基因模块,从而提高诊断的准确性。
2. 药物靶点的发现
通过分析基因协同模块,可以识别潜在的药物靶点,为药物研发提供新的方向。
3. 精准医疗
基因协同评分可以用于个性化治疗方案的制定,提高治疗效果。
案例分析
以下是一个基于基因协同评分的案例分析:
1. 数据来源
假设我们收集了一组患者的基因表达数据,包括正常组和癌症组。
2. 基因表达相关性分析
通过分析基因表达数据,我们发现某些基因在正常组和癌症组之间存在显著差异。
3. 基因协同模块的识别
聚类分析后,我们发现一个基因协同模块与癌症的发生发展密切相关。
4. 遗传疾病的诊断
基于这个基因协同模块,我们可以开发出一种新的癌症诊断方法。
结论
基因协同评分是一种强大的基因分析方法,在揭示基因间相互作用和功能上具有重要作用。随着技术的不断进步,基因协同评分有望在精准医疗领域发挥更大的作用,为人类健康带来更多福祉。
